Заглавная страница Избранные статьи Случайная статья Познавательные статьи Новые добавления Обратная связь КАТЕГОРИИ: АрхеологияБиология Генетика География Информатика История Логика Маркетинг Математика Менеджмент Механика Педагогика Религия Социология Технологии Физика Философия Финансы Химия Экология ТОП 10 на сайте Приготовление дезинфицирующих растворов различной концентрацииТехника нижней прямой подачи мяча. Франко-прусская война (причины и последствия) Организация работы процедурного кабинета Смысловое и механическое запоминание, их место и роль в усвоении знаний Коммуникативные барьеры и пути их преодоления Обработка изделий медицинского назначения многократного применения Образцы текста публицистического стиля Четыре типа изменения баланса Задачи с ответами для Всероссийской олимпиады по праву Мы поможем в написании ваших работ! ЗНАЕТЕ ЛИ ВЫ?
Влияние общества на человека
Приготовление дезинфицирующих растворов различной концентрации Практические работы по географии для 6 класса Организация работы процедурного кабинета Изменения в неживой природе осенью Уборка процедурного кабинета Сольфеджио. Все правила по сольфеджио Балочные системы. Определение реакций опор и моментов защемления |
Отримання резюме команд за допомогою what is і арropos
Команда what is допоможе швидко зрозуміти, що собою представляє програма за допомогою рядка резюме, узятого із сторінки керівництва програми. Наприклад, щоб з'ясувати, що є програма who (по-англійськи ця фраза виглядає як "what is who" — "хто там"), ви можете ввести в командний рядок наступний вираз: # whatis who Екран очищається, після чого команда whatis відображає наступне резюме: Для виходу з програми whatis натискуйте клавішу <Q>. Проте, на відміну від використовування команди locate, ви повинні побудувати базу даних резюме команд за допомогою команди makewhatis, яка розташована в каталозі /usr/sbin. Вам слід реєструватися як адміністратор (з ім'ям користувача root), а потім ввести наступну команду: # makewhatis У команди makewhatis, подібно команді updatedb, йде всього декілька хвилин на побудову бази даних для команди whatis, яка називається також whatis і розмішається в каталозі /usr/man/manl. Команда makewhatis має декілька опцій, але сторінка керівництва для неї відсутня. Щоб проглянути коротке резюме для цієї команди, скористайтеся наступною опцією: # makewhatis -? Якщо вам було потрібно щось виконати, але ви не пам'ятаєте, яка з програм які функції виконує? В цьому випадку ви можете звернутися до команди арropos. Наприклад, якщо ви не пам'ятаєте, яка команда виконує пошук файлів, ви можете ввести наступний рядок: # арropos search Нижче приведений переклад резюме команд на російську мову. арropos (1) Пошук рядків в базі даних whatis badblocks (8) Пошук поганих блоків в базі даних whatis bsearch (3) Двійковий пошук у відсортованому масиві conflict (8) Пошук конфліктів псевдонім/пароль find (1) Пошук файлів в дереві каталогів hcreate, hdestroy, hsearch (3) Управління хэш-таблицею lfind, lsearch (3) Лінійний пошук в масиві lkbib (1) Пошук в бібліографічних базах даних lookbib (1) Пошук в бібліографічних базах даних lsearch (n) Визначення наявності певного елемента в списку manpath (1) Визначення призначеного для користувача шляху пошуку сторінок керівництва strpbrk (3) Пошук довільного набору символів в рядку strspn, strcspn (3) Пошук набору символів в рядку tsearch, tfind, tdelete, twalk (3) Управління двійковим деревом whatis (1) Пошук в базі даних whatis по скороченнях слів zgrep (1) Пошук у файлах, у тому числі стислих, по регулярних вираженнях zipgrep (1) Пошук у файлах, у тому числі архівних, по регулярних виразах
На вашому екрані відображається список програм з бази даних whatis. Закінчивши читання списку, натискуйте клавішу <Q>. Контрольні питання: 1. Що таке Linux та OpenLinux? В чому різниця між ними? 2. Яке призначення команди man? Який принцип її роботи? 3. Яким чином виконується переміщення по каталогах, приклади? 4. Як виконується пошук каталогів, що містять певні файли? Які для цього використовуються параметри? 5. Які команди виконують пошук файлів? Який принцип їх роботи? 6. Яким чином можна отримати резюме команд?
Література: 1. Болл Билл Освой самостоятельно Linux за 24 часа, 2-е издание.: Пер. с англ.: Уч. пос. – М.: Издательский дом «Вильямс», 2000. – 480 с.: ил. – Парал. тит. англ., стор. 76-84.
Лабораторна робота № 2 Тема: Файлова система: команди перегляду. Мета: Засвоїти та набути навички роботи з командами перегляду у файловій системі. Завдання: 1. Вивести список елементів каталога ASD у скороченій та повній формі. 2. Відобразити список файлів каталогу горизонтально та вертикально. 3. Відобразити всі файли, команди і каталоги поточного каталогу. 4. Відобразити кольорово елементи поточного каталогу. 5. Створити файл file.txt. 6. Перевірити його наявність у системі. 7. Проглянути зміст створеного файлу звичайним чином та з нумерацією. 8. Створити файл file1.txt. 9. Вивести на екран зміст обох файлів. 10. Об’єднати обидва файли у одному з існуючих. 11. Вивести на екран зміст новоствореного файлу. 12. Об’єднати обидва файли у новий файл. 13. Перевірити його наявність у системі. 14. Створити файл великого розміру. 15. Переглянути його зміст разом з додатковою інформацією. Обладнання та матеріали: ПК, ОС Linux, методичні вказівки до лабораторних робіт. Хід роботи: 1. Ознайомитись з теоретичними відомостями. 2. Увімкнути комп’ютер з операційною системою Linux, якщо вона там не встановлена, то встановіть її. 3. З командного рядка ОС Linux, перейти в кореневий каталог, якщо ви там не знаходитесь. 4. Виконати дії, зазначені в завданні, для відображення елементів каталога. 5. Виконати дії, зазначені в завданні, для створення файлів, перегляду та відображення їх наявності в системі. 6. Виконати дії, зазначені в завданні, для об’єднання файлів. 7. Виконати дії, зазначені в завданні, по роботі із файлами великого розміру. 8. Оформити та захистити звіт лабораторної роботи. Теоретичні відомості
|
|||||
Последнее изменение этой страницы: 2017-02-06; просмотров: 248; Нарушение авторского права страницы; Мы поможем в написании вашей работы! infopedia.su Все материалы представленные на сайте исключительно с целью ознакомления читателями и не преследуют коммерческих целей или нарушение авторских прав. Обратная связь - 3.17.79.59 (0.005 с.) |